Output 290d89d520c81ed8f31cdf38e2ba86f98f5488abc326a60f2479661a3ecc57d1:1

value
541605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ba536b55a255707882983f3e7013d2e6eab9b08 OP_EQUAL
address
3JoCCfYxrRksecMsKgt1gTQQV6dWsjDoqP
transaction
290d89d520c81ed8f31cdf38e2ba86f98f5488abc326a60f2479661a3ecc57d1
spent
true